Summary |
This title presents unpublished excerpts from extensive correspondence between Niels Bohr and his immediate family, and uses it to describe and analyze the psychological and cultural background to his invention of the quantum theory of the atom -- Source other than Library of Congress. |
Contents |
Introduction -- Finding each other in Copenhagen -- Niels in Cambridge -- Niels in Manchester -- Beginning married life in Copenhagen -- Necessary preliminaries -- Some physics around 1900 -- "Stupid electrons" -- Indictment of "classical physics" -- Odin the law giver -- The trilogy -- Bolts from the blue -- Binding of electrons by positive nuclei -- Systems containing only a single nucleus -- Systems containing several nuclei. |
